Why Visit Leh-Ladakh?
-
Breathtaking Landscapes: Experience panoramic views of mountain deserts, deep valleys, and glacier-fed rivers.
-
High-Altitude Adventures: Cross the world’s highest motorable passes like Khardung La and Chang La.
-
Crystal Clear Lakes: Witness the surreal beauty of Pangong Lake, Tso Moriri, and Tso Kar.
-
Buddhist Culture & Monasteries: Visit ancient Gompas like Hemis, Thiksey, and Diskit.
-
Thrilling Road Trips: Explore dramatic terrains on Royal Enfield bikes or 4×4 SUVs.
-
Rich Local Culture: Meet warm-hearted locals, taste Ladakhi cuisine, and experience their vibrant festivals.
Best Time to Visit
-
May to September: Ideal for road trips, sightseeing, and photography.
-
June-July: Peak tourist season with clear roads and active adventure camps.
